Looking for breakthrough ideas for innovation challenges? Try Patsnap Eureka!

Information security transmission method and device in high-throughput satellite communication system

A satellite communication system and information security technology, which is applied in the field of information security transmission in high-throughput satellite communication systems, can solve problems such as the difficulty of implementing complex structures of high-throughput satellite communication systems, and achieve the improvement of safety factor, flexibility, and improvement. The effect of safety features

Active Publication Date: 2021-07-13
NANJING UNIV OF POSTS & TELECOMM
View PDF3 Cites 2 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Problems solved by technology

[0004] The technical problem to be solved by the present invention is that the traditional high-throughput satellite communication system has a complex structure and is difficult to implement

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Information security transmission method and device in high-throughput satellite communication system
  • Information security transmission method and device in high-throughput satellite communication system
  • Information security transmission method and device in high-throughput satellite communication system

Examples

Experimental program
Comparison scheme
Effect test

Embodiment 2

[0045] Embodiment 2: On the basis of Embodiment 1, in order to improve the security performance of the system in this embodiment, determining the beamforming weight vector using the beamforming method specifically includes the following steps:

[0046] Step 1: The gateway station obtains prior information such as the geographic location information of the satellite and various users through channel estimation technology, and obtains the statistical channel state information of the channel from the satellite to the legitimate user and the eavesdropper;

[0047]Step 2: Using the statistical channel state information obtained in step 1, the beamforming weight vector w is calculated with the maximum safe rate of the system as the objective function under the condition that the transmission power of a single high-throughput satellite feed is limited.

[0048] In order to make the technical solution among the present invention clearer, this solution is described in detail below:

[...

Embodiment 3

[0082] Embodiment 3: This embodiment provides an information security transmission device in a high-throughput satellite communication system. The high-throughput satellite communication system includes high-throughput satellites, gateway stations, legitimate users and eavesdroppers, and the device is configured in The gateway station includes a beamforming weight vector determination module and the signal security sending module;

[0083] The beamforming weight vector determining module is configured to determine the beamforming weight vector by using a beamforming method;

[0084] The signal security sending module is used to process the data signal of the legal user according to the obtained beamforming weight vector, and send the processed signal to the high-throughput satellite through the large-capacity photoelectric hybrid feeder link.

Embodiment 4

[0085] Embodiment 4: On the basis of Embodiment 3, the beamforming weight vector determination module in this embodiment includes a statistical channel state information acquisition module and a beamforming weight vector acquisition module;

[0086] The statistical channel state information acquisition module is used to obtain statistical channel state information from satellites to legal users and eavesdroppers;

[0087] The beamforming weight vector acquisition module is used to solve the calculation of the objective function under the condition that the transmission power of a single feed source of a high-throughput satellite is limited based on the acquired statistical channel state information, with the maximum safe rate of the system as the objective function Outgoing beamforming weight vector.

[0088] It should be noted that those skilled in the art can clearly understand that for the convenience and brevity of description, the specific working process of the above-des...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

The invention provides an information security transmission method and device in a high-throughput satellite communication system. The high-throughput satellite communication system comprises a high-throughput satellite, a gateway station, a legal user and an eavesdropper; the method is configured in the gateway station, and the method comprises the following steps: determining a beam forming weight vector by using a beam forming method; processing the data signal of the legal user according to the determined beam forming weight vector, and sending the processed signal to a high-throughput satellite through a large-capacity photoelectric hybrid feed link. According to the method, all or part of beam forming tasks are transferred to the ground gateway station from the satellite to be completed. According to the ground-based beam forming technology, beams are formed through a ground gateway station, and multi-beam coverage of a service area is achieved. The operation complexity, the hardware complexity, the power consumption and the like which can be borne by the gateway station equipment are much higher than those of a satellite, so the cost and the implementation difficulty of a communication system can be integrally reduced, and the flexibility is remarkably improved.

Description

technical field [0001] The invention belongs to the field of wireless communication physical layer security, in particular to a method and device for secure information transmission in a high-throughput satellite communication system. Background technique [0002] With the increasing demand for high-speed data transmission and broadband information broadcasting services, high-throughput requirements and other diversified business needs, high-throughput satellites have multi-spot beams, available frequency bandwidth, frequency multiplexing, and high single-spot beam gain. , The communication capacity is 10 times to 100 times higher than that of traditional communication satellites, and has been widely used in various scenarios such as broadcasting, rescue, and military. However, due to the wide-area coverage and broadcasting characteristics of high-throughput satellite communication, the transmitted signals are extremely easy to be eavesdropped by illegal users, and the secur...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Applications(China)
IPC IPC(8): H04B7/185H04B7/0426H04W12/02
CPCH04B7/18513H04B7/18519H04B7/043H04W12/02Y02D30/70
Inventor 林敏解路瑶刘笑宇郭雨晴孔槐聪欧阳键
Owner NANJING UNIV OF POSTS & TELECOMM
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products